    AM2 Motherboard Recommendation

    Hi all,

    I'm not very familiar with the AM2 motherboard market I was wondering if anyboday has any recommendations?

    Basically this is for my mates dad. He's not an overclocker but does want some decent features and expandability. I'd say the £45-80 range.

    Re: AM2 Motherboard Recommendation

    I've just bought an Asus M2N as an upgrade path. 1 pci16 for graphics, 2 PCI-e and 3 PCI for any legacy cards. Onboard sound with headers for front panel, loads of USB ports (3 on the back panel, rest are all headers) 4 SATA ports, 1 IDE 2 channel port for legacy drives and a serial output (header only)

    If he is running windows, its fine - there is a slight issue running Linux, but I doubt he'll be doing that! (and its not insurmountable!)

    Alternatively some of the Asus micro atx boards which have fewer expansion slots, but include graphics and sound onboard. (or he might consider a barebones system - just add drive, processor and memory)
